Abstract
Based on the Auto CAD operation page, the auxiliary decision support platform and software for intelligent management and control of mine ventilation in Huacaotan Coal Mine were built. Through field test, system modeling, intelligent algorithm prediction and ventilation network solution, the mine ventilation cloud simulation system ( HCT-CloudSS ) of Huacaotan Coal Mine was developed. The visualization and integrated management of the ventilation system were realized, that is, the inspection, modification and simulation of the air volume and resistance of the roadway at the computer terminal. Through the development of simulation software, the simulation analysis of the current situation of mine ventilation system is realized, which provides theoretical guidance for the optimization of mine transformation in the future, and facilitates the management of ventilation system in Huacaotan Coal Mine.
